This post may contain affiliate links. Please read our disclosure policy.

This delicious beef and broccoli recipe is better than takeout! This easy, flavorful dish is perfect for your next dinner.

We love Asian recipes in our home, and even more so when they are simple! This beef and broccoli recipe is perfect to serve with some Fried Rice and Egg Rolls.

Beef and broccoli stir fry on white plate.
Save This Recipe!
Just enter your email and get it sent to your inbox! Plus you’ll get new recipes from us every week!

what’s For Dinner?

You may have noticed that our family loves any Asian recipe. Yes – we’re a little obsessed! We recently tried this simple beef and broccoli recipe for dinner and everyone loved it.

We’ve always been long-time fans of combining beef + broccoli and love the delicious Asian flavor made when adding the sauce and sesame seeds.

Why we love it:

Beef strips marinating in a white bowl.

Ingredients

  • flank steak – we used flank steak, the original recipe used round roast. Other common cuts include sirloin steak, ribeye, and beef chuck roast.
  • broccoli – For bright green broccoli, blanch it first, but it is not a necessary step in making the dish. See the tips for directions.
  • cornstarch 
  • water
  • soy sauce
  • rice vinegar
  • brown sugar
  • minced garlic
  • sesame oil
  • fresh ginger
  • vegetable oil
  • sesame seeds
A bowl of broccoli.

How to Make Beef and Broccoli

  1. BROCCOLI. Blanch broccoli by bringing a large pot of water to a boil. Once boiling, add the broccoli and cook for 1-2 minutes. Place in cold water, then drain and dry.
  2. BEEF. While water is coming to a boil, whisk together 2 tablespoons cornstarch with 2 tablespoons water in a large bowl. Add beef and toss in the mixture.
  3. SAUCE. In another bowl, whisk the remaining cornstarch (1 tablespoon) with soy sauce, rice vinegar, brown sugar, garlic, sesame oil, and ginger – set aside
  4. COOK. Add 1 tablespoon vegetable oil to a large pan and cook on medium heat. Add meat and cook until heated through and pink is gone. Take out meat and set aside
  5. SERVE. Once broccoli is blanched and done, add 1 tablespoon vegetable oil to the pan and cook broccoli for about 2 minutes. Add the beef and the sauce to the pan and bring to a boil. Cook for 1-2 minutes and serve over rice or noodles sprinkled with sesame seeds. 
Beef strips being stir fried in a skillet.

Recipe Tips

  • Thicker sauce. As the sauce boils the cornstarch will act as a thickening agent. For a thicker sauce, mix 1-2 teaspoons of water with an equal amount of cornstarch then add it into the sauce to simmer.
  • Bright green broccoli. Blanch your broccoli:
    • Boil water in a pan.
    • Place broccoli florets in the boiling water for 2-3 minutes.
    • Drain and immediately place in cold water.
    • Once cool, drain and dry the broccoli.
  • Tender beef. Adding ½ teaspoon of baking soda to the beef marinade will help make the beef nice and tender.
  • Cutting thin slices. Throw beef in the freezer for about 20-30 minutes. This will stiffen it up enough to cut. Place the meat on a cutting board and use a sharp kitchen knife to cut thin slices against the grain. Allow the slices to thaw while in the marinade.
Beef strips added to cooked broccoli in a pan on the stove.

Storing Tips

  • Make a freezer meal. Mix up the sauce. Put the beef and 1 cup of the sauce into a Ziploc bag and place the remainder of the sauce in a separate Ziploc.
    • Put the blanched broccoli florets in a third Ziploc. Label each bag and keep them together in the freezer for up to 3-4 months. Thaw in the fridge overnight and cook according to the recipe instructions.
  • STORE any leftover beef with broccoli recipe in an airtight container in the fridge for up to 3 days.
    • Use a microwave to reheat or a skillet. Heat a skillet, add a bit of olive oil, throw in the leftovers, and cook until warm.
Beef and Broccoli recipe with sesame seeds on white plate.

For More Recipes, Try:

4.89 from 17 votes

Beef and Broccoli Recipe

By: Lil’ Luna
This delicious beef and broccoli recipe is better than takeout! This easy, flavorful dish is perfect for your next dinner.
Servings: 4
Prep: 15 minutes
Cook: 15 minutes
Total: 30 minutes

Ingredients 

  • 4 cups broccoli chopped
  • 3 tablespoons cornstarch divided
  • 3 tablespoons water
  • 1 pound flank steak cut into strips
  • ¼ cup soy sauce
  • ¼ cup rice vinegar
  • 3 tablespoons brown sugar
  • 1 tablespoon minced garlic
  • ½ tablespoon sesame oil
  • ½ teaspoon fresh ginger
  • 2 tablespoons vegetable oil divided
  • sesame seeds

Instructions 

  • Blanch broccoli by bringing a large pot of water to a boil. Once boiling, add the broccoli and cook for 1-2 minutes. Place in cold water, then drain and dry.
  • While water is coming to a boil, whisk together 2 tbsp cornstarch with 2 tbsp water in a large bowl. Add beef and toss in the mixture.
  • In another bowl, whisk the remaining cornstarch (1 tbsp) with soy sauce, rice vinegar, brown sugar, garlic, sesame oil, and ginger – set aside
  • Add 1 tbsp vegetable oil to a large pan and cook on medium heat. Add meat and cook until heated through and pink is gone. Take out meat and set aside
  • Once broccoli is blanched and done, add 1 tbsp vegetable oil to the pan and cook broccoli for about 2 minutes. Add the beef and the sauce to the pan and bring to a boil. Cook for 1-2 minutes and serve over rice or noodles sprinkled with sesame seeds. 

Notes

Make a freezer meal. Mix up the sauce. Put the beef and 1 cup of the sauce into a Ziploc bag and place the remainder of the sauce in a separate Ziploc.
Put the blanched broccoli florets in a third Ziploc. Label each bag and keep them together in the freezer for up to 3-4 months. Thaw in the fridge overnight and cook according to the recipe instructions.
STORE any leftover beef with broccoli recipe in an airtight container in the fridge for up to 3 days.
Use a microwave to reheat or a skillet. Heat a skillet, add a bit of olive oil, throw in the leftovers, and cook until warm.

Nutrition

Calories: 335kcal, Carbohydrates: 21g, Protein: 28g, Fat: 14g, Saturated Fat: 3g, Cholesterol: 68mg, Sodium: 904mg, Potassium: 716mg, Fiber: 2g, Sugar: 10g, Vitamin A: 565IU, Vitamin C: 81.8mg, Calcium: 81mg, Iron: 2.8mg

Nutrition information is automatically calculated, so should only be used as an approximation.

This recipe was first published in 2016 and was updated in 2024.

About Kristyn

My name is Kristyn and I’m the mom of SIX stinkin’ cute kids and the wife to my smokin’ hot hubby, Lo. My mom’s maiden name is Luna, and I’m one of the many crafty “Lil’ Lunas” in the fam. On this site I like to share all things creative - from recipes to home decor to gifts and home decor ideas. Welcome!

So Easy & So Yummy

Get my cookbook!

My new cookbook is the ultimate resource for feeding your friends and family with 200+ simple recipes including videos, tips & more!

4.89 from 17 votes (2 ratings without comment)

Leave a comment

Your email address will not be published. Required fields are marked *

Recipe Rating




21 Comments

  1. Olivia says:

    5 stars
    Love asian food! When i can make it at home its even better. Great recipe!

  2. Jocelyn says:

    5 stars
    We made this beef and broccoli for dinner the other night and everyone loved it!!!

  3. Beth Pierce says:

    5 stars
    Made this dish last night and my family loved it! It was delicious and way better than ordering take out!

  4. April says:

    5 stars
    Beef and broccoli is my go-to take out item. I never realized how easy it was to make at home. This was so good!

  5. Andie Thueson says:

    5 stars
    Beef and broccoli is always a favorite of mine to order! but i have never attempted making at home. I’ll have to give this recipe a try.

  6. krissy says:

    5 stars
    i had never made beef and brocolli before. so i dont have anything to compare it to. however my family and i absolutely loved it. it was easy and delicious. i will definitely make it again.

  7. Joy says:

    5 stars
    This is my hubby’s favorite, when we go out, so I of course had to make it. He loved it!! It was super easy & so tasty!

  8. Lawrence says:

    4 stars
    haha, you are long-time fans of combining beef + broccoli and loves the delicious Asian flavor made when adding the sauce and sesame seeds and I am a fans of healthly and flavorful beef rescipe.
    We meet each orther on this meal Lililuna , hihi

    1. Kristyn Merkley says:

      Thank you so much!

  9. Tina says:

    5 stars
    I love this recipe. Thank you so much and keep them coming.
    Is there a substitute for the oyster sauce? I’m allergic and would love an alternative.
    Tina

  10. Cindy says:

    5 stars
    I made the Beef and Broccoli this weekend, it turned out so good. It’s delicious! It’s a keeper.
    Thank you for the recipe